This position is responsible for overseeing essential court support functions including jury selection, court reporting, and interpreting services. The role involves managing the statewide jury process, ensuring accurate recording and transcription of proceedings, and coordinating foreign language interpretation across all First Circuit courts. It includes planning, directing, and evaluating branch operations; developing and implementing policies and procedures; managing budgets, contracts, and staff; and collaborating with internal and external partners to maintain efficient, compliant operations. The position also represents the Branch on committees, supports legislative and administrative initiatives, and ensures high-quality service delivery through effective leadership and resource management.
